Abstract

Recently (2019/20), a new autograph written by Immanuel Kant in October 1786 was found and identified. It is a quotation from Horace’s Epistles I. 1, 60 dedicated to Johann Friedrich Lange (1760–1826), a preacher and former student of Kant’s at the Albertina University: “Let this be a man’s brazen wall (rule of life), to be conscious of no ill, to turn pale with no guilt.” Kant quoted the passage several times; one time in his MS. Horace was one of Kant’s favorite Latin poets.
